Rockstar Games is planning a new feature called ‘Project ROME‘ for Grand Theft Auto 6 that might change gaming forever. This system would let players modify the game world and add their own content.
‘Project ROME’ stands for ‘Rockstar Online Modding Engine.’ It would allow creators to change the game environment and bring their own ideas into GTA’s virtual world. Industry reports say Rockstar has been talking with top creators from Fortnite and Roblox about this feature.
Similar to Fortnite, GTA 6 could get map changes and new locations through regular updates. The goal is to turn GTA 6 into “a platform, not just a game,” where players create their own experiences.
In 2023, Rockstar bought FiveM, a popular modding platform for GTA 5. This move showed Rockstar’s interest in player-created content.
“It will occupy that adult space at the top of the ecosystem; there’s a natural place for people that graduate from Roblox and Minecraft,” says Pete Basgen from Wavemaker agency.
